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
Serverless Framework
- Exclusive to AWS Lambda - no support for other cloud providers
- Paid tier requires credit system that can be confusing for budgeting
- Plugin ecosystem quality varies significantly
Swagger UI
- Only as good as the specification: a thin OpenAPI file produces thin documentation
- Default presentation is dated compared with modern documentation tools
- Large specifications render slowly and become hard to navigate
- Try it out against production needs care with authentication and CORS, and is often disabled as a result
Pricing, plan by plan
Serverless Framework
Free- FreeFree
- For organizations with under $2M annual revenue
- All Framework features included
- Pay-As-You-Go$4/credit
- 1 credit = 1 Service Instance or 50K Traces or 4M Metrics
- Standard rate for larger organizations
- Reserved Credits$1/credit
- Discounts up to 74% off (1-year), 77% off (2-year), 80% off (3-year)
- Additional 10% off for upfront payment

Answered from the vendors’ own pages
Serverless Framework: When do I have to pay for Serverless Framework?
The Serverless Framework CLI v4+ is free for organizations earning under $2 million annually. Organizations earning more must purchase credits at $4 per credit standard rate or reserved credits starting at $1 per credit with volume discounts.
SourceSwagger UI: Is Swagger UI free?
Yes, open source under the Apache 2.0 licence. SmartBear sells commercial SwaggerHub separately.
Serverless Framework: What cloud providers does Serverless Framework support?
Serverless Framework is exclusive to AWS Lambda. It does not support other cloud providers like Azure or Google Cloud.
SourceSwagger UI: What is the difference between Swagger and OpenAPI?
OpenAPI is the specification format; Swagger is the toolset around it, including Swagger UI. The specification was renamed from Swagger to OpenAPI in 2016.
Serverless Framework: What does one credit cover?
One credit equals 1 Service Instance, 50,000 Traces, or 4 Million Metrics.
SourceSwagger UI: Can Swagger UI make real API calls?
Yes, through its try-it-out control, though authentication and CORS configuration often mean it is disabled for production APIs.
